Set Conter la façon PowerShell d'écrire dans un fichier

Set Conter la façon PowerShell d'écrire dans un fichier
PowerShell est un outil de script administratif utilisé pour effectuer plusieurs tâches, notamment la modification des fichiers texte dans le système. Il propose une variété de cmdlets pour écrire du contenu dans la console ou le fichier texte, «set-conont» en fait partie. Plus précisément, le «Contenu set"Est utilisé pour écrire un nouveau contenu dans un fichier texte ou remplacer le contenu dans un fichier texte. Cette commande est spécifiquement utilisée pour remplacer le contenu de plusieurs fichiers par le nouveau.

Cette rédaction discutera de diverses démonstrations de la commande «set-conent».

Comment écrire / sortir dans un fichier texte dans PowerShell à l'aide de la commande «set-content»?

Comme mentionné précédemment, le «Contenu set»La commande est utilisée pour écrire dans un nouveau fichier texte. Cependant, il écrase le texte existant dans un fichier.

Exemple 1: Utilisez la commande «set-content» pour écrire dans un seul fichier
Cet exemple démontrera sur l'écriture de contenu dans un seul fichier:

> Set-contenu c: \ doc \ new1.txt -Value 'Hello World'

Dans cette commande ci-dessus:

  • Tout d'abord, ajoutez le "Contenu set”Commande et ajoutez le chemin du fichier de sortie.
  • Après cela, spécifiez le «-Valeur”Paramètre et écrivez le texte dans des virgules inversées:

Exécutons le «Obtenir du contenu”Commande à côté du chemin d'accès du chemin du fichier de sortie pour obtenir le contenu exporté d'un fichier à l'intérieur de la console PowerShell:

> Get-Content C: \ Doc \ New1.SMS

Exemple 2: Utilisez la commande «set-content» pour écrire dans plusieurs fichiers
Vous pouvez également utiliser le «Contenu set«Commande d'écrire du texte sur tous les«.SMS»Fichiers dans le dossier spécifique:

> Set-contenu c: \ doc \ *.txt -Value 'Hello World'

Ici, nous avons ajouté le caractère sauvage "*"Avec le".SMS”Extension sur le chemin du dossier pour sélectionner tous les fichiers texte à écrire à l'intérieur:

Pour la vérification, exécutez la commande suivante:

> Get-contenu c: \ doc \ *.SMS

Il s'agissait d'écrire dans un dossier dans PowerShell.

Conclusion

Pour écrire dans un fichier texte dans PowerShell en utilisant le «Contenu set», Écrivez d'abord la commande« set-content »suivie du chemin du fichier. Après cela, ajoutez le "-valeur”Paramètre et ajoutez le texte dans les virgules inversées que vous souhaitez écrire dans un fichier texte. Cette rédaction a discuté en détail de l'utilisation de la commande «set-content» pour écrire dans un fichier texte dans PowerShell.